Running a 2003 mdb with the 2003 run time installed, when the user starts
the program she gets a Security Warning dialog box "This file may not be
safe if it contains code that was intended to harm your computer.  Do you
want to open this file or cancel the operation?" and options for Cancel and
Open.

Is there any way to suppress or bypass this message?
